The North American Breeding Bird Survey, Analysis Results 1966 - 2024

December 8, 2025

This data product consists of a database of population change and abundance estimates for North American birds, estimated from North American Breeding Bird Survey (BBS) data. Data are presented for 544 species of birds in five spreadsheets containing trend estimates for three time periods and annual indices for two time periods. Estimates are derived for each species using the 1 of 4 alternative models, and a cross-validation model selection procedure was used to select the best model for each species. Metadata associated with this data product provides information specific to the associated analysis results; metadata for the BBS data are available at Ziolkowski, D.J., Lutmerding, M., Skalos, S.M., English, W.B., and Hudson, M-A.R., 2025, North American Breeding Bird Survey Dataset 1966 - 2024: U.S. Geological Survey data release, https://doi.org/10.5066/P14SNUV4.
